1 THE YEAR OF 2013/14 A summary of the first 10.5 months <3

2 EDUCATION All students should feel that their education is relevant during and after their study time Education

3 STUDENT’S HEALTH CORRELATES WITH A GOOD ACADEMIC YEAR The KTH academic year 2014/15 (läsårsindelningen): -Easter break -Walpurgis is a day off -Reexams before exams, not after Education

4 IMPACT THROUGH DISCUSSIONS AND ENGAGEMENT All professors have to take a mandatory course to be examiner. KTH thesis projects will have the grades pass/fail and a one year limit. THS Education now has a group to engage more students and work as a forum for discussions. THS Head of Educational affairs will be 3 persons!! Education

5 FUTURE All students are aware of their unique skills and their career opportunities Future

6 BETTER CONNECTION BETWEEN FUTURE AND EDUCATION THS has started the work with strategic partners: -Participating in meetings with KTH strategic partners -Started the work with THS strategic partners More cross-industry events More innovation More entrepreneurship More skill-courses Future

7 BETTER KNOWLEDGE OF WHAT YOU WANT FROM YOUR FUTURE ATEC – The career survey, showed that 30% of the students at KTH sees KTH as a poten- tial employer in the future THS Central: What you want to be What you need to know Skills development THS Local: Where you want to work Future

8 GENERAL STUDENT WELFARE All students have an easy going everyday General student welfare

9 MENTAL AND PHYSICAL WELFARE FOR ALL STUDENTS How many of KTH- students own their apartment (bostadsrätt)? 35% THS has worked for more student housing Continued work with the study environment - More study areas - Better study areas Better collaborations with Student Health (Studenthälsan) for more knowledge of mental health General student welfare

10 EQUALITY AND DIVERSITY IS THE MOST IMPORTANT THING Welfare survey among students, “Hur mår teknologen” told us: 9.6% has experienced discrimination! This is not acceptable! We have written a policy for our Equality and Diversity-work All students should be able to engage in THS – more focus on FUNKA-students General student welfare

11 LEISURE TIME STUDENT WELFARE All students have the opportunity to participate in meaningful and stimulating leisure activities Leisure time student welfare

12 DIVERSITY IN LEISURE TIME ACTIVITIES We have updated the regulations for student union societies The ever-improving- reception: more courses for those involved in the reception Leisure time student welfare

13 A UNIFIED CAMPUS FOR ALL THS MEMBERS We will get one more chapter hall and two more chapters at campus next year! The chapters have together decided who should move where! We are trying a pilot with D and Media to open up the alcohol restrictions for the pubs at campus! =) Leisure time student welfare

14 FOUNDATION THS activities rests on a strong organization Foundation

15 THS AS A INTEGRATED ORGANISATION THS has stopped trying to integrate by segre- gation and will not only work with inte- gration, we will work integrated. The statues and regulations are being translated to English. We haven’t been able to integrate the Fria chapter due to adm. problems. We will integrate the activities instead! Almost all communi- cation is now in two languages. Foundation

16 THS TOTAL AND CENTRAL ORGANIZATIONAL STRUCTURES We have evaluated THS Total organizational structure -We will not change the number or the division of chapters -We have clarified the roles of THS Central and THS Local We have evaluated THS Central organizational structure - THS Management Team will now work in units - We will continue evaluate how THS should work with communication Foundation

17 THS AS A MEMBER DRIVEN ORGANISATION In the elections to the student union council, 11.2% of the members voted. Highest percentage of voters, 62.4%, CL. Biggest gain from last year, +28.5%, MiT. Foundation

18 THS AS A MEMBER DRIVEN ORGANISATION Last year, 77% of KTHs full time students were a member at THS, this year on the other hand: 87% Foundation
